Mining rigs—intricately designed assemblies of hardware specifically tailored to solve cryptographic puzzles—form the backbone of this ecosystem. These rigs vary in scale from compact personal units to sprawling enterprise-grade mining farms. The magic lies not only in the rigs themselves but also in how and where these machines are hosted. Hosting providers in the US offer a plethora of advantages: cutting-edge cooling solutions, stable and cost-efficient power supplies, and expert maintenance teams that ensure uninterrupted operation. This infrastructure enables miners to bypass the challenges of noise, heat, and electricity costs that often plague individual operators while maximizing uptime and efficiency.

Delving deeper, the US mining landscape varies significantly from region to region. States like Texas and Wyoming have crafted crypto-friendly regulatory frameworks coupled with favorable taxation policies to spur mining operations. Additionally, these areas tend to have abundant and reasonably priced electricity sources, a critical factor given that power consumption can account for over 50% of mining expenses. Harnessing these local advantages through hosting platforms can yield compelling returns, providing a lucrative balance between operational spending and mining rewards.
